What are Rootkits and Why are They Dangerous?

What are Rootkits and Why are They Dangerous?


Okay, so, Rootkits: what are they, right? And why all the fuss? Well, imagine a thief slipping into yer house, but instead of just grabbing the TV, they also mess with the security system so you dont even know theyre there! Thats kinda what a rootkit does to your computer. Its a sneaky piece of malware (a type of malicious program) that burrows deep into your operating system.



It aint just a virus, see. A virus might mess things up, but a rootkit actively hides itself and other nasty things, like (keyloggers) or (spyware), making them really hard to detect. Theyre designed to give someone (a hacker, usually) privileged access to your system without you knowing a thing. You wont see it in the task manager, you wont see it in a list of installed programs, its like, invisible!



Why are they dangerous, though? Well, geez, where do I even begin! Because they can hide other malware, they can steal your data (passwords, bank details, personal information, you name it!), they can use your computer to launch attacks on other systems (making you an unwitting accomplice!), and they can completely take control of your machine! Its not good, not one bit. You might not think much of it but they can be devastating!! They create a backdoor for continued access, meaning even if you think youve cleaned your system, the rootkit might still be lurking, ready to let the bad guys back in. Its a nightmare, I tell ya!

Common Rootkit Infection Methods


Rootkit Detection: Quickly Find and Remove Malware



Common Rootkit Infection Methods



Okay, so youre worried bout rootkits! Nobody wants those sneaky things, right? Understanding how they get onto your system is, like, the first line of defense. They aint exactly knocking on the front door, ya know?



One common method is through software vulnerabilities. Think of it like this: a program has a little hole, a flaw, and the rootkit crawls right in (exploiting it, technically). This often happens with outdated or unpatched software. Keep everything updated, folks! Its way less of a headache later.



Another sneaky way is through malicious downloads. You might think youre downloading a cool game, or a handy utility, but bam! Its a rootkit in disguise! Be super careful where you get your files from, and always, always run a scan with your antivirus. Dont skip that step!



Phishing scams are another big one. Those emails that look like theyre from your bank, or your favorite online store? They could be packing a rootkit payload. Click on the wrong link, download the wrong file, and youre toast (or at least, your system is). Never ever trust unsolicited email attachments or links.



(And sometimes, though its less common now), rootkits can be installed by someone with physical access to your computer. If someone can sit down at your machine, they can install anything, including a rootkit. Yikes! Thats why physical security is important too.



So, to summarize, rootkits are tricky, but they aint invincible. By understanding these infection methods and taking preventative measures (like keeping your software updated, being careful about downloads, and avoiding phishing scams), you can significantly reduce your risk.

Rootkit Detection Tools and Techniques


Rootkit Detection Tools and Techniques: Quickly Find and Remove Malware



Rootkits, ugh, theyre sneaky little buggers, arent they? Theyre like the ninjas of the malware world, hiding deep within your system and letting other malicious programs do their dirty work, undetected. So, how do you, like, actually find em? Well, thats where rootkit detection tools and techniques come into play.



Detecting these invisible invaders isnt a walk in the park, I tell ya. Traditional antivirus software often struggles because rootkits deliberately avoid (or actively block) such scans. Instead, specialized tools and techniques are required. One common approach involves signature-based detection. This is where the tool looks for known rootkit signatures, (its like recognizing a criminal by their mugshot). However, this method isnt foolproof; new rootkits emerge constantly, and they often modify their code to evade signature-based scanners.



Another method is behavior-based detection. This technique monitors system behavior for suspicious activities, I mean, like unusual file modifications or hidden processes. If something seems amiss, the tool flags it for further investigation. Its kinda like watching someones body language to see if theyre lying.



Integrity checking is yet another valuable technique. This involves comparing critical system files and data structures against a known good baseline. Any discrepancies could indicate a rootkit infection. (Think of it as comparing the blueprint of your house to the actual structure.)



Beyond these core techniques, there are also tools that employ memory forensics, analyzing the systems memory for signs of rootkit activity. Some tools even utilize hardware-assisted virtualization to create a safe environment for rootkit detection, allowing them to analyze the system without risking further compromise.



Now, finding a rootkit is only half the battle. Youve gotta get rid of it! Removal can be tricky, as the rootkit may have deeply embedded itself within the system. Simply deleting files might not be enough; youll often need specialized removal tools that can surgically extract the rootkit without damaging the operating system. Sometimes, the only guaranteed solution is a complete system reinstall, a drastic measure, but sometimes necessary.



In conclusion, rootkit detection is a constant cat-and-mouse game! Staying vigilant and using a combination of detection techniques and removal tools is crucial for keeping your system safe from these insidious threats, and dont ever think youre totally immune!

Step-by-Step Guide to Rootkit Removal


Okay, so youre thinking your computers got a rootkit, huh? (Yikes!) That aint good. These little nasties dig themselves deep and arent always easy to spot. But dont panic! Heres a chill, step-by-step guide to, like, maybe getting rid of em.



First things first, you gotta confirm your suspicions. Normal antivirus programs dont always catch em. So, youll need a dedicated rootkit scanner. check Theres a bunch out there, some free, some not. Do a little research, find one that seems legit, and download it. Make absolutely sure its from a reputable source, okay? Dont want to download more malware!



Next, disconnect from the internet. I know, I know, its a pain, but trust me. You do not want the rootkit communicating with its, uh, puppet master while youre trying to evict it.



Now, boot into safe mode. This loads Windows (or whatever OS youre using) with only the essential drivers. This makes it harder for the rootkit to hide. Usually, you can do this by pressing F8 repeatedly as your computer starts up, but it varies.



Run the rootkit scanner. Follow the on-screen instructions. It might take a while, so grab a coffee (or whatever floats your boat). If it finds something, carefully review the results. You dont wanna delete something important by accident!



The scanner should offer removal options. Select the appropriate action, which is usually "remove" or "quarantine". Be extra careful!



After the scan and removal, reboot your computer normally. Then, run a full scan with your regular antivirus program, just to be sure.



If youre still having problems, or the rootkit scanner cant remove it, then your best bet might be a fresh install of your operating system. Its a pain, I know, but its the surest way to nuke it from orbit.



Look, this isnt a guaranteed fix, and it aint foolproof. Rootkits are tricky! If this all sounds like a foreign language, consider taking your computer to a professional. Theyll know what to do. Good luck!

Advanced Rootkit Detection and Removal Methods


Rootkit Detection: Quickly Find and Remove Malware - Advanced Rootkit Detection and Removal Methods



Okay, so, rootkits. Nasty little things, arent they? They burrow deep into yer system, hiding themselves and other malware from, yknow, regular antivirus scans. Finding em isnt exactly a walk in the park, and gettin rid of em? Even harder! Thats why we gotta talk about advanced methods.



We cant just rely on signature-based detection anymore, thats for sure. These rootkits are constantly evolving, changing their code to avoid getting caught. Heuristic analysis, which examines code for suspicious behavior, is a better bet, but even that aint foolproof. It can generate false positives (thinking somethings a rootkit when it isnt), and clever rootkit developers are always finding ways around it.



Memory forensics is another avenue. By analyzing the systems memory, we can sometimes spot anomalies and hidden processes that indicate a rootkits presence. Its like, looking for footprints in the snow, only the snow is RAM and the footprints are sneaky code. Furthermore, behavioral analysis, closely monitoring system calls and network activity, can reveal suspicious patterns. If a program is constantly trying to access restricted areas or communicating with shady servers, it might just be up to no good!



Now, removal. Once we've found the darn thing, we cant just delete the file. Rootkits often tamper with the operating systems core components. Removal usually necessitates specialized tools, sometimes even booting from a clean recovery environment (like a USB drive) to avoid the rootkit interfering with the removal process. Its like performing surgery; you dont want the patient fighting back while youre operating!



It's important to remember that rootkit eradication isnt a one-size-fits-all deal. Each rootkit is different, and the best approach depends on its specific characteristics and how deeply its embedded itself. There isnt a guaranteed method that works every time! And, alas, sometimes, the only way to be absolutely sure youve gotten rid of a particularly stubborn rootkit is a full system reinstall. Ugh. But hey, better safe than sorry, right?
